The phrase "in front of us" is correct and commonly used in written English.
It can be used to indicate the location or direction of something relative to the speaker. For example: - The restaurant is in front of us, just across the street. - We walked along the path with the beautiful view of the mountains in front of us. - The future is uncertain, but we must keep moving forward with the road ahead in front of us.
